Global cooperative design in legacy system reengineering project

Businesses become globally distributed and speed to market is a critical success for new products. However, global cooperative design in legacy system reengineering is formidable because of the communication and coordination issues. Besides finding the domain expertise via the agents and distributing the different process steps at different sites, establishing communication queues and conducting the process steps accordingly will dramatically reduce the impact of the communication delay to the entire project and shorten the time to market. In Lattice/spl reg/ system reengineering, this model was adopted, and the impact of the communication delay occurred in global cooperative design was minimized.
